MapReduce是分布式、并行、离线的计算框架

MapReduce的理论讲解和wordcount案例——千峰视频

MapReduce的理论讲解和wordcount案例——千峰视频

MapReduce的理论讲解和wordcount案例——千峰视频

MapReduce的理论讲解和wordcount案例——千峰视频

MapReduce的理论讲解和wordcount案例——千峰视频

MapReduce的理论讲解和wordcount案例——千峰视频

MapReduce的理论讲解和wordcount案例——千峰视频

MapReduce的理论讲解和wordcount案例——千峰视频

MapReduce的理论讲解和wordcount案例——千峰视频

Wordcount框架搭建(自己实现一个)

MapReduce的理论讲解和wordcount案例——千峰视频                                                  MapReduce的理论讲解和wordcount案例——千峰视频 

MapReduce的理论讲解和wordcount案例——千峰视频 

MapReduce的理论讲解和wordcount案例——千峰视频    MapReduce的理论讲解和wordcount案例——千峰视频

MapReduce的理论讲解和wordcount案例——千峰视频

MapReduce的理论讲解和wordcount案例——千峰视频

MapReduce的理论讲解和wordcount案例——千峰视频

MapReduce的理论讲解和wordcount案例——千峰视频MapReduce的理论讲解和wordcount案例——千峰视频MapReduce的理论讲解和wordcount案例——千峰视频

MapReduce的理论讲解和wordcount案例——千峰视频

到此大概框架就是这样了。接下来就是实现此框架

一行数据执行一次map方法

MapReduce的理论讲解和wordcount案例——千峰视频

MapReduce的理论讲解和wordcount案例——千峰视频             MapReduce的理论讲解和wordcount案例——千峰视频

对应reduce的输入阶段如下:

MapReduce的理论讲解和wordcount案例——千峰视频          MapReduce的理论讲解和wordcount案例——千峰视频

MapReduce的理论讲解和wordcount案例——千峰视频    

MapReduce的理论讲解和wordcount案例——千峰视频MapReduce的理论讲解和wordcount案例——千峰视频

map阶段找到map,reduce阶段找到reduce。

接下来就是进行测试

MapReduce的理论讲解和wordcount案例——千峰视频   MapReduce的理论讲解和wordcount案例——千峰视频  MapReduce的理论讲解和wordcount案例——千峰视频 

MapReduce的理论讲解和wordcount案例——千峰视频

MapReduce的理论讲解和wordcount案例——千峰视频MapReduce的理论讲解和wordcount案例——千峰视频

MapReduce的理论讲解和wordcount案例——千峰视频

MapReduce的理论讲解和wordcount案例——千峰视频

MapReduce的理论讲解和wordcount案例——千峰视频

MapReduce的理论讲解和wordcount案例——千峰视频

无论map还是reduce都是要有输出

 

 

 

相关文章: